Understanding Blue Laced Red Wyandottes

Blue Laced Red Wyandottes are prized for their striking blue lacing on a rich red background, creating a visual spectacle in any flock. Known for their docile nature and cold-hardy characteristics, these chickens make an excellent addition to backyard poultry keeping.

  1. Coop Setup and Environment
    Creating a conducive living environment is paramount. Blue Laced Red Wyandottes thrive in spacious, well-ventilated coops. Provide ample roosting space and nesting boxes, ensuring their safety and comfort. Incorporate proper insulation for colder climates.
  2. Nutritional Requirements
    Crafting a balanced diet is essential for their well-being. A high-quality layer feed supplemented with fresh vegetables and occasional treats ensures they receive the necessary nutrients for robust health and vibrant plumage.
  3. Health Monitoring
    Vigilant health monitoring is a hallmark of expert care. Regularly check for signs of illness, conduct parasite control, and maintain a vaccination schedule. A proactive approach to health care contributes to a thriving Blue Laced Red Wyandotte flock.
  4. Grooming and Feather Care
    The distinctive blue lacing on their feathers requires special attention. Grooming involves gently cleaning and inspecting their plumage, ensuring the vibrant blue pattern remains intact. Regular dust baths aid in feather health and parasite prevention.
  5. Temperament and Social Dynamics
    Understanding the social dynamics of Blue Laced Red Wyandottes is crucial. They are known for their calm and friendly demeanor, making them suitable for family flocks. Introduce new members gradually and observe their interactions to foster a harmonious environment.
